M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ge – 2015 – 396 Pages.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
which
addresses
issues
relating to open
education resources
(OERs) and
massively open online courses (MOOCs).
New
evolvements in
blended learning have provided the means for
students
all over the world
to take courses via the Internet.
These massive online courses are
normally free
but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
There are many
subjects that
online learning technology institutions
must deal with
now that distance learning technology is
developing so quickly.
How can institutions
guarantee that
the quality of training provided by these
MOOC classes is
tolerable?
How can learners
make sure that
educators are properly credentialed
and qualified to teach MOOCs?
What different strategies are being used by
institutions like
Georgia Institute of Technology to conduct these MOOC classes?
What evaluation strategies and experimental teaching practices are optimal?
How can participants
manage
poor
motivation and high
learner attrition?
